Bardic Mastery: Smallfolk Ethnic Synergy in Forgotten Realms

Gnomes, particularly Forest Gnomes, offer a truly exceptional advantage when combined with the Bard class in D&D. Their innate magic abilities, such as Minor Illusion and Advantage on saving throws against allure, seamlessly integrate with the Bard's focus on illusion and persuasion. The skill to subtly alter perceptions with Illusion spells, while maintaining a constant stream of song and rousing ballads, creates a potent and captivating character. Consider, for example, a Wood Gnome Bard using Minor Illusion to create a distraction while subtly influencing a discussion or employing their inherent resistance to charm to deflect manipulative adversaries. Ultimately, the Gnome Bard represents a effective archetype for players seeking a creative and flexible playstyle.
